Spelbound beat Chandi to be talent show’s top dogs
Saturday 5th June 2010, 10:00PM BST.
Gymnastics group Spelbound beat Shropshire’s dancing dog Chandi to win the final of Britain’s Got Talent.
They will go on to appear before the Queen at the Royal Variety Performance.
Street dance duo Twist & Pulse were the runners up and 13-year-old drummer Kieran Gaffney came third on Saturday night’s show.
Chandi, the blue merle border collie, and her owner Tina Humphrey, of Shrewsbury, had been ranked as third favourites to win.
